Type
ORACLE
Validation date
2025-10-09 10:01:30 UTC
Fee
0 UCO

Code (249 B)

condition inherit: [
  # We need to ensure the type stays consistent
  # So we can apply specific rules during the transaction validation
  type: in?([oracle, oracle_summary]),

  # We discard the content and code verification
  content: true,

  # We ensure the code stay the same
  code: if type == oracle_summary do
    regex_match?("condition inherit: \\[[\\s].*content: \\\"\\\"[\\s].*]")
  else
    previous.code
  end
]

Content (41 B)

{
  "uco": {
    "eur": 2.5852e-4,
    "usd": 3.0202e-4
  }
}

State (0 B)

Movements (0)

Ownerships (0)

Contract recipients (0)

Inputs (0)

Contract inputs (0)

Unspent outputs (0)

Proofs and signatures

Previous public key

0001CB6A313ACF9C144C02DDA5A6F4E033D7C941903318CB59F24A69B2D9FB30FE23

Previous signature

5AA41335CFFA9E86501692A56A9CDD45EE1BD26B85A69C835BBD83E76759F6D84D0BD5CE878882F518128091214D925A2396CFD4F087EA083554C12431C0C504

Origin signature

30450221008354F05D660F4AB4F99B8CA6EDBAE43B3DDE62094A5E5A4917D6106A986C973B02207B3B08BE0A7E484B6700262E9009A556797F37FF2873920674D1362C087B12D8

Proof of work

0102045AAF36BF9EA9E11F1F79834294FB1098C173F2333B562762711E02C63EA9F459909F714C243F04922D1EBE15510E1B4667550E9C980F7742295E002584B0482B

Proof of integrity

00A8564A12A52AD66B6DA5DF613B12E6A705DB5251FD002B4E68245D47DD63719C

Coordinator signature

B99501BC2BE7434D6FEA8E9692F120C7B8E48716E5759DC1CAA5196EC948301B9DCAA74F358189521519F14A1B5852DDE349BF7362FEEAD542B7AB8DE5973D0A

Validator #1 public key

000105B4FDF46B9FE90C30A471DCE4D296CCCDC27242C6CDA6E48622F4330C646100

Validator #1 signature

4428FF796630E57BD7937C15564BBE21AE75E25571EBD67500339789883DA0899FF82D5B89CC4218121D10E731480D03AF098FEA935BD3A2AA079851E8C1DD01

Validator #2 public key

0001867673563F23DAA5ADA732E8B1453BC291DADA426E0ED90987E3583BFC65D5D5

Validator #2 signature

A251DFB520A305ADBD34B7366E5C74D676193B5E7E3EEFF560EEA750C2B5BFE3B05C9D36DBB1FCB3866B5BDEA5D1A769C9A6BDE3C3C25BA83F572EB5A2E31005